On average Thurlton has moderate de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 37 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 7.3%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Thurlton is £51,124 per year. There are 3 schools in Thurlton: 3 primary (0 Outstanding and 2 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). Thurlton is home to around 3,154 people, with a population density of about 48.2 per km2.
Based on 40 recent sales, the median property price is £360,000 in Thurlton area, with individual transactions ranging from £165,000 up to £800,000.
